My buddy is swapping my new p8r head for me this Wed. It is the ONLY time we BOTH are available to do this and he is doing it at a great price. I have an unmodified OBDI p75 ecu running my 99 integra ls now. I have sent off another OBDI p75 ecu to Phearable to be mapped but it doesnt look like it will be back in time.

Will running the stock ecu from his house back to mine for about 150 highway miles mess anything up? the stock ecu would be running this setup for the trip back until I get the mapped ecu back.

Comptech Ice Box style DIY filter box with K&N filter,
p8r head,
Delta 272 b18b1 regrind camshafts 272 lift; part no 129,
PLM replica Hytech tri Y header with 2.5" collector,
cat delete,
2.25" inside diameter mandrel bent Yonaka cat back exhaust,
12 lbs. lightened flywheel
XTD "stage 2" full face kevlar clutch

Hmm, IDK man


With all that cam adding more air then oem B20 cams on top of being lean already using the P75..

I would be granny shifting under load. The hwy drive should be fine while leaned out. Its the acceleration from under load I would be concerned about.
